I just got a new imac with a ATI Radeon 6970M 2GB g card. Is that why I keep crashing?

Mine has an ATI Radeon 7770M 2GB and SL Viewer 2 latest versions are running rather slower than when using Phoenix. Yet, using a 6970 should not cause you to crash so often. I would suggest you check our internet connection first. If you use wireless, use a regular cable instead.

But it is certain that new V2 requires a lot from your graphic card so you might want to give a try to use earlier versions or TPVs:

The System Requirements page is hopelessly out of date. However, the 6970M is in the application's gpu_table.txt file and should default to high graphics mode.

Looking at this thread and Loki Eliot's stunning videos, performance of the iMac with the 6970M is really excellent.
